MSU Libraries subscribes to many online indexes and databases which can be used to locate journal articles, book reviews, and other types of information sources. Often, the full text of these documents is available online, and a link is provided to connect directly to the information you want. In other instances, a database may simply give you a citation to an article or review available only in a print journal. In those cases, you should search for the journal title in the Online Catalog to determine if the library subscribes to the title. If the library does not subscribe to the journal, you can request a copy of the article through inter-library loan service (https://saturn.users.library.msstate.edu/illiad/).
The library's electronic journals also allow you to find full-text articles online. However, you can only search one specific journal title at a time.

The Libraries use Library of Congress subject headings to provide a set of standard terms to describe the contents of all items listed in the Online Catalog.
Below are some examples of subject headings assigned to German language and literature:
Authors, German
German drama
German fiction
German language
German literature
German poetry
Romanticism, German
Short stories, German
